The street in brief

Cliffe Place is a street almost entirely of semi-detached houses. Homes here typically change hands around £83,500 — roughly 33% below the ST6 norm. Recent sales have moved in step with the wider district. The record shows 12 sales across 6 homes since 2001.

Cliffe Place's £83,500 median sits about 33% below ST6's £125,000.

Street and ST6 figures are medians of HM Land Registry sales; the England figures are the UK House Price Index mix-adjusted average — a different basis, so compare direction rather than levels between the two.
